One of the things I love best about art, is that we can create what we long for, what we need and desire, right there on the page or the canvas, and it then ripples out in the rest of our lives. Just like meditation, yoga or any other well-being practice, making art (or even just looking at it) allows us to shift our energy and come into alignement with ourselves, our truth, our gifts. In a very real way (neuroscience and all), when you express wishes and intentions through art, you create new pathways in your brain. These might start as faint trails in the wilderness, but with practice they will soon widen into real little paths, then country roads, and eventually wide open freeways.

When things change inside you, things change around you.

"Practice" is the key word here, because the more often you flex those creative muscles, the stronger they get. And that's why I love art journaling so much: it can really help you make more art, more often, and be more daring.

In a journal, you make art just for you, so it's easier to let go and be 100% yourself. You can express your dearest wishes on a page, and as you do, you will see them come to life in a way that's already tangible and visible.

An art journal is a faithful companion you can take anywhere. With a minimal set of supplies, you can create on the go. And even when you're not creating, you can open your journal and revisit its pages again and again, just like your own personal story book! I know I can always come back to this soothing “white wonderland” whenever I feel stressed. And it feels sooooo good.
